In a dazzling display of strength and charisma, actress Gal Gadot took center stage at the Entertainment Weekly: Women Who Kick Ass panel during Comic-Con International 2015 in San Diego. Best known for her iconic role as Wonder Woman, Gadot captivated the audience with her presence and insights. As she graced the San Diego Convention Center on July 11, 2015, the Israeli actress not only embodied the spirit of empowerment but also represented the evolving landscape of women in the entertainment industry.
